Entree: Botswana – Southern Culinary Region – Vetkoek (Deep-fried yeast dough pockets commonly filled with spiced minced meat or served with sweet toppings)

Vetkoek recipe
Serving Size: 4
Approximate Time
Prep 25 min
Cook 20 min
Additional 1 hr 30 min
Total 1 hr 45 min

Ingredients

- 3 cups (360 g) all-purpose flour
- 2 tsp (7 g) instant dry yeast
- 1 tbsp (12 g) sugar
- 1 tsp (6 g) fine salt
- 1 cup (240 ml) warm milk (about 100–110°F / 38–43°C)
- 1/3 cup (80 ml) warm water
- 2 tbsp (30 ml) vegetable oil (for dough)
- Vegetable oil for deep-frying, about 4 cups (950 ml) or enough to fill a deep pan 2–3 in (5–7 cm)
- 1 lb (454 g) ground beef (for filling)
- 1 tbsp (15 ml) vegetable oil (for filling)
- 1 medium onion, about 4 oz (115 g), fin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, about 0.2 oz (6 g), minced
- 1 tbsp (15 g) curry powder
- 1 tbsp (15 g) tomato paste
- 1/2 cup (120 ml) beef stock or water
- 1 tsp (5 g) salt
- 1/2 tsp (2 g) freshly ground black pepper
- Optional garnish: chopped fresh cilantro or chutney

Instructions

1. Make the dough: In a large bowl whisk flour, instant yeast, sugar and salt. Stir in warm milk, warm water and 2 tbsp oil until a soft dough forms. Turn onto a lightly floured surface and knead 5–7 minutes until smooth and elastic.
2. Place dough in a lightly oiled bowl, cover with a cloth or plastic wrap, and let rise in a warm place until doubled, about 1 to 1 1/2 hours.
3. While dough rises, make the curried filling: Heat 1 tbsp oil in a skillet over medium heat. Add chopped onion and cook until soft, about 5 minutes. Add garlic and curry powder, cook 1 minute until fragrant.
4. Add ground beef and cook, breaking up with a spoon, until browned. Stir in tomato paste and beef stock, simmer until thickened, about 8–10 minutes. Season with salt and pepper, then remove from heat and cool slightly.
5. Divide risen dough into 8 equal pieces (about golf-ball size). Flatten each piece into a 3–4 in (7–10 cm) disk. Option A: spoon 2–3 tbsp (30–45 ml) of cooled filling into the center of each disk and fold the edges to seal into a filled ball. Option B: leave disks plain to split and fill after frying.
6. Heat oil in a deep pot to 350°F (175°C). Fry vetkoek in batches, turning occasionally, until puffed and golden brown, about 3–4 minutes per side. Drain on paper towels.
7. If you fried plain dough, split warm vetkoek and spoon in the curried mince. Serve hot, garnished with cilantro or chutney as desired.
